Filing a takedown notice
A valid notice must include substantially the following (17 U.S.C. § 512(c)(3)):
- your physical or electronic signature;
- identification of the copyrighted work you claim was infringed;
- identification of the material claimed to be infringing and enough information for us to locate it;
- your contact information (address, phone, email);
- a statement that you have a good-faith belief the use is not authorized by the owner, its agent, or the law;
- a statement, under penalty of perjury, that the information is accurate and that you are authorized to act for the owner.
Note: knowingly making a material misrepresentation may make you liable for damages under 17 U.S.C. § 512(f).
Counter-notification
If your content was removed and you believe that was a mistake or misidentification, you may send a counter-notice to the agent above, including your signature; identification of the removed material and its prior location; a statement under penalty of perjury that you have a good-faith belief it was removed by mistake; your contact information; and your consent to jurisdiction of the federal court for your district (or, if outside the U.S., a district in which we may be found).
